S.T.A.G.I.N.G When selling a home, there are a few different ways to approach the whole process. Some people sell their home while they’re still living in it and some sell their home once they’ve moved out and it’s completely empty. So when it comes to home staging, whether you need a little or a lot, we’ve got you covered! So why is it important to have your home staged when you’re selling? ... 1. Staging your home will help the property photos stand out online. People love looking at home decor and interior design magazines and blogs for a reason. With so many people starting their home searches online, it’s of the utmost importance to stand out from the crowd. 2. Staging can help people better imagine themselves living in a space. When a home is empty, it might be harder for someone to really imagine themselves living in the space. Things may even feel cold and uninviting, and you definitely don’t want potential buyers to feel anything but welcome and, well, at home. It’s important for potential buyers to see the home as a place they could immediately move into and begin enjoying. It’s all about creating an emotional connection. 3. Staging demonstrates a home’s potential. Depicting how a home could be lived in can show someone the real possibilities of a space. 4. Staging can make a space seem bigger. It might seem like completely emptying a space would make it seem bigger, but on the contrary, rooms can end up looking small when they’re completely empty.
